10829. Adulteration of tomato catsup. U. S. v. 816 Cases * * *. (F. D. C. No. 18820. Sample No. 52557-H.) LIBEL FILED : January 8,1946, Southern District,of Ohio. ALLEGED SHIPMENT : . On or about October 12, 1945, by the Lutz Canning Co., Delphi, Ind. PRODUCT: 816 cases, each containing 6 No. 10 cans, of tomato catsup at Columbus, Ohio. This product contained decomposed tomato material. NATURE OF CHARGE : Adulteration, Section 402 (a) (3), the product consisted in whole or in part of a decomposed substance. DISPOSITION: July 25, 1946. No claimant having appeared, judgment was entered ordering the product destroyed.
